(DSC02751) The Philippines is not the richest country in the world, and the impoverished masses can't afford chicken, beef, or fresh fish every day. What is eaten on a daily basis is fish bones, or, if the budget is available, dried fish. Dried fish is known as "bulad" or "buwad" (pronounced as "boo-lad" or "boo-whad"), which in Cebuano dialect is also the verb meaning "to dry in the sun".
